What is a maintenance medication for schizophrenia?

Studies of acute treatment, as well as a small number of studies of maintenance treatment, have shown the newer-generation antipsychotics risperidone and olanzapine to be more efficacious and to have a more favorable side effect profile than conventional-generation antipsychotics.

What is the newest medication for schizophrenia?

Numerous long-acting injectable antipsychotics for schizophrenia are already on the market. Most recently, Johnson & Johnson’s Invega Hayfera (paliperidone), an injection given every six months, gained FDA approval for schizophrenia in September 2021.

Which treatment is best for schizophrenia?

Medications. Medications are the cornerstone of schizophrenia treatment, and antipsychotic medications are the most commonly prescribed drugs. They’re thought to control symptoms by affecting the brain neurotransmitter dopamine.

How long does risperidone take to work for schizophrenia?

How long does risperidone take to start working? It can take four to six weeks for risperidone to have its full effect, but some people get good effects right from the first week. You should stay in touch with your doctor to see how it goes over the first few weeks. They might do some tests to check your symptoms.

What is the second line treatment for schizophrenia?

As a first‐ or second‐line treatment option clozapine outperforms other antipsychotics in schizophrenia spectrum disorders. Compared to first‐line risperidone, clozapine is more effective in schizophrenia spectrum disorders.
